We’re going to take a more serious look at cultivating dignity and integrity in our lives. It feels old-fashioned to be talking about this stuff, but it's important. There is an almost complete absence of dignity and integrity permeating our culture right now. It concerns me both in the consequences it brings to individuals and the consequences it can bring to us as a whole.
Our quick-fix-top-ten-list-culture is suffocating us when it comes to the things that really matter. The most important things any of us can do require time and effort. They require energy, intention, and struggle. The deep things in life do not come easy. No life hack can make things better if you aren't concerned with who you are every single day.
